Output ffd4c63babcca849f2ac8dc7f0dc0172440d50454d5c3afa3f98bb0c80618493:106

value
163673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d5bee24afdd6a365f13c4a2bf1e11c708c1bacf OP_EQUAL
address
37HTGfsQ7ftm3QBuwQADkMqM32HhsKtsPe
transaction
ffd4c63babcca849f2ac8dc7f0dc0172440d50454d5c3afa3f98bb0c80618493
spent
true